Highlighting Mark: Key Words

Mark 8:34-38

If anyone would come after Me, he must deny himself and take up his cross and follow Me.  35 For whoever wants to save his life will lose it, but whoever loses his life for Me and for the gospel will save it.  36 What good is it for a man to gain the whole world, yet forfeit his soul?  37 Or what can a man give in exchange for his soul?  38 If anyone is ashamed of Me and My words in this adulterous and sinful generation, the Son of Man will be ashamed of him when He comes in His Father’s glory with the holy angels.”

When you look at these verses, what are the keywords?

Jesus is speaking of spiritual realities in this passage and eternal matters.  All souls that are part of the Kingdom of God in this life and in the Age to Come are those who bow to the authority and plan of Jesus Christ.  If you sell your soul to the world, you are not in the Kingdom.  If you sell your soul to a false god, you are not in the Kingdom.  If you keep your soul for yourself, you are not in the Kingdom.  Only those who deny self and follow after Jesus Christ with believing loyalty enter into the Kingdom of God and become adopted into His family.
